Menology of the Month of July, 1750-1800: A Vibrant Depiction of Orthodox Saints and Martyrs by the Novgorod School This exquisite Menology print, created by the esteemed Novgorod School between 1750 and 1800, showcases a captivating assembly of Orthodox saints and martyrs for the month of July. The painting, a testament to the rich artistic heritage of Russia during the eighteenth century, is a full-length group portrait that embodies the spiritual and cultural significance of this period. The vibrant colors and intricate details in the painting reflect the opulence and grandeur of the time. The saints and martyrs are depicted in richly colored robes, with some adorned in gold and golden accents. The palette is dominated by rich reds, symbolizing the blood of martyrdom, and deep blues, representing the celestial realm. The painting is a remarkable blend of European and Russian artistic influences, with the Novgorod School drawing inspiration from both French and Russian traditions. The saints and martyrs are depicted in various poses, some standing proudly, while others are shown in contemplative or devotional stances. This Menology print is a precious artifact from the Petit Palais in Paris, one of the renowned museums in the city of light. It offers a unique glimpse into the religious and cultural practices of Russia during the eighteenth century, making it an invaluable addition to any collection of European art or Orthodox Christian art. The painting's intricate details and rich colors bring the saints and martyrs to life, transporting the viewer to a time when faith and devotion were the guiding principles of daily life. The Menology of the Month of July, 1750-1800, is a stunning reminder of the enduring legacy of the Novgorod School and the rich artistic heritage of Russia.
